REAL ESTATE APPRAISERS NEEDED PennDOT is in need of Real Estate Appraisers Statewide Real Estate Appraisers  perform technical appraisal work in securing legal rights-of-way or acquiring real estate for other public purposes. They appraise all types of properties: residential, commercial, agricultural and special purpose properties using the three approaches common to real estate appraisals, i.e., cost, market and income. Salary Range: $38,475-$58,484 (starting salary is negotiable based on experience) Real Estate Appraisal Reviewers  check the work of lower-level appraisers for appropriateness of procedure and compliance to agency guidelines and state and federal rules and regulations; provide technical advice to legal staff, and may serve as expert witnesses. Salary Range: $43,932-$66,778 (starting salary is negotiable based on experience) Chief Real Estate Appraisers  supervise a staff of appraisers engaged in the above activities.
